I have two locations I go to everyday, both with wireless. Under 10.3 I set each location up ONE TIME and then each time I go to that location my laptop just connects, no trouble, nothing.

Since going to 10.4 I have to manually tell the system which location I'm at, PLUS it insists that it's "INTERNAL MODEM" connection, not AIRPORT even though I clicked the AIRPORT configuration to get into the page to select the location.

Turn off the internal modem for the connection? You can enable and disable network adaptors as you please, so if there's one you don't ever use, turn it off in the Network pane of the System Preferences and it'll never be an option for that location.
